WebDec 24, 2024 · In this article, we explain how to design and measure of the performance using Intel MKL SGEMM, and outline about 7 tips to help developers to perform the … WebThere are two important optimizations on intense computation applications executed on CPU: Increase the cache hit rate of memory access. Both complex numerical computation and hot-spot memory access can be accelerated from high cache hit rate. This requires us to transform the origin memory access pattern to the pattern fits the cache policy. longshoreman philosopher eric hoffer https://damsquared.com

Further optimizing. … WebApr 9, 2024 · Users can specify multiple independent GEMM operations, which can be of different matrix sizes and different parameters, through a single call to the "Batch GEMM" API. At runtime, oneMKL will intelligently execute all of the matrix multiplications so as to optimize overall performance. Numpy can multiply two 1024x1024 matrices on a 4-core Intel CPU in ~8ms. This is incredibly fast, considering this boils down to 18 FLOPs / core / cycle, with a cycle taking a third of a nanosecond. Numpy does this using a highly optimized BLAS implementation. BLAS is short for Basic Linear Algebra Subprograms. longshoreman port of virginiaWebMar 4, 2024 · To speed up compile times, Rust tries to split your crates into small chunks and compile as many in parallel as possible.
